How Our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Process Works
When you call us for multi-family water damage restoration, our team will follow a proven process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We understand the importance of acting quickly, and our crews will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back online as soon as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our technicians will arrive on-site to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and find out the extent of the damage. Within 60 minutes of arrival, our team will provide a detailed report outlining the scope of the work and a plan for restoration.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using powerful pumps and vacuums, our technicians will ext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. We’ll work to dry the affected area to a moisture level of 15% or lower to prevent further dam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the area is dry, our technicians will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e and healthy environment for your tenants.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Finally, our team will work to restore your property to its original condition, including any necessary repairs or reconstruction. We’ll ensure that all repairs meet local building codes and regulations.

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single unit | Yes | No | DIY can be effective for small, isolated leaks. |
| Major flood in multiple units |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ary for large-scale water damage restoration. |
| Water damage in a shared common area |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to ensure the area is safe and healthy for tenants. |
| Hidden moisture in wal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Professional equipment is necessary to detect and address hidden moisture. |
| Water damage in a unit with sensitive electronics | No | Yes | Professional help is necessary to prevent damage to sensitive electronics. |

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ost in Frederickson, WA
The cost of multi-family water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Frederickson, WA.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and number of units affected. |
| Dehumidification and air circulation |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of service.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$300 – $1,500 |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area, and number of units affected. |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and local building codes and regulations. |
